That sounds a lot like what I have on my mill. Pico-systems have a 160V / 20A servo drive that can probably be made to work along with their resolver-to-quadrature converter. I think you would need advice from Jon as to how to commutate using the converter. It may be that the bldc component can help there. On my machine I am using a set of the Mesa 8i20 drives and the 7i49 resolver interface board. Because the 8i20 takes digital phase angle information I am not using the 7i49 analogue outputs, and had to add a 7i44 for the serial comms. The FPGA board on my system is the 5i23 but I think that 5i24 or 6i24 are cheaper and equivalent now. There are drives from the likes of AMC that take +/-10V command and hall signal patterns. The bldc component can convert resolver feedback from the 7i49 to hall patterns. This might also work with the Pico drives, but I think that they are PWM controlled rather than analogue. You almost certainly can't connect resolvers to the parallel port even through quadrature converters because the counts-per-rev is too high. The Pico boards count in hardware (and connect to the parport) so do work with their resolver to quadrature board.
